Winter Seed Sowing in Milk Jugs Workshop
February 26, 2023 @ 1:00 pm - 3:00 pm
Thinking about planting your vegetable garden? Want to get an early start? The Master Gardeners of Grays Harbor and Pacific Counties are presenting a seed sowing workshop, using milk jugs as planters. Join us Sunday, February 26th from 1:00 – 3:00 PM in the Borden Seabert Exhibition Building (also known as The Dog Barn), located behind the Pavilion at the Grays Harbor Fairgrounds in Elma. This workshop will include hands-on activities.
The workshop will cover gardening information about early seed starting focusing on which seeds are best to start this early in the growing season. Attendees will learn about which seeds prefer cool conditions and which seeds prefer warmer growing conditions. Each attendee will have the opportunity to plant 2 prepared milk jugs for planting with the understanding that they will take one of the planted milk jugs home, and leave one for the Master Gardeners to grow for the local Food Bank.
